Understanding the Foundations of a green startup strategy

Before you draft targets, take stock of where you stand. A robust green startup strategy starts with your baseline. Grab utility bills, supplier reports, even simple waste audits. You can’t improve what you don’t measure. Map out key areas: energy use, packaging waste, travel emissions. This lays the groundwork for credible, data-driven goals.

Next, define your sustainability vision. What does “zero waste” look like for your venture? How will you measure success? Pick 3–5 clear objectives – for instance, “reduce landfill waste by 50% in 12 months” or “source 25% renewable power by Q4.” Tie each one to a metric. That way, progress isn’t a fuzzy feeling; it’s a number on a dashboard.

Assessing your current environmental impact

  • Conduct a basic energy audit: track electricity, heating, water.
  • Run a waste review: note volumes of recyclables versus landfill.
  • Survey supplier practices: who uses recycled materials or low-carbon transport?

At its core, a green startup strategy is data-driven. You’ll thank yourself later.

Defining clear sustainability objectives and metrics

  1. Set SMART targets: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ound.
  2. Assign responsibilities: who’s on recycling? Who tracks energy?
  3. Schedule reviews: monthly check-ins keep you honest.

Aligning with UK Innovator Visa Requirements and Environmental Compliance

Compliance isn’t optional. The UK Home Office and endorsing bodies expect documented plans. Think of environmental sections in your business plan as a showcase of rigour. They want to see you’ve researched regulations, identified risks, and built in mitigation.

Take inspiration from Edmonton’s ICI Waste Roadmap: they used a four-year plan, bylaw for source separation, grants for early adopters, and toolkits for guidance. Your sustainability roadmap can borrow that structure. Lay out short-term policies like mandatory staff training, mid-term investments in equipment (say, compost bins), and long-term partnerships with certified waste processors.

  • Identify relevant UK legislation: Packaging Waste Regulations, Renewable Energy Guarantees of Origin.
  • Link each objective to a compliance checkpoint.
  • Build a compliance calendar: avoid last-minute scrambles.

Plotting the Path: Action Plans and Timeline

With your baseline, objectives and compliance needs mapped, it’s time to assign actions.

Short-term actions (0–6 months)

  • Launch staff workshops on waste sorting.
  • Switch to recycled packaging for deliveries.
  • Sign up for a renewable energy tariff.

Medium-term goals (6–18 months)

  • Invest in energy-efficient appliances.
  • Negotiate with suppliers on low-carbon logistics.
  • Apply for green grants or subsidies.

Long-term vision (beyond 18 months)

  • Achieve net-zero emissions through offset projects.
  • Partner with local waste processors for circular solutions.
  • Scale carbon reduction targets as you grow.

A solid timeline turns your green startup strategy into a hands-on playbook. Communicate milestones to investors and staff alike. Clarity drives momentum.

Measuring Success and Reporting Progress

Tracking is non-negotiable. Use simple dashboards for key performance indicators:

  • kWh saved per quarter.
  • Tonnes of waste diverted from landfill.
  • Percentage of green procurement.

Review outcomes every quarter. Adjust tactics if you miss a target. That flexibility is built into a resilient green startup strategy.
